Session Là Gì? Tìm Hiểu Về Session Là Gì?

Session được sử dụng trong các chức năng chính như là đăng nhập và đăng xuất trên trang quản trị, lưu phiên làm việc của bạn trên website mà bạn đang xem

  • Bài viết tạo bởi: | Lượt xem bài viết: 258,132 (View) | Ngày cập nhật nội dung gần nhất: 30-01-2024 19:10:16
  • Ðánh giá: 1 11 21 31 41 5(3 sao 10 đánh giá)

Session là gì? 

 

"Session""một thuật ngữ được dùng nhiều trong ngành lập trình web" bước đầu tiên để kết nối với Database hay còn gọi là Cơ sở DỮ LIỆU. 

Session được sử dụng trong các chức năng chính như là đăng nhập và đăng xuất trên trang quản trị, lưu phiên làm việc của bạn trên website mà bạn đang xem. Để hiểu đơn giản thì Session dùng để lưu lại data của người dùng và được lưu thành một tập tin trên server.

Khi bạn đăng ký một diễn đàn nào đó bạn sẽ phải cung cấp địa chỉ email, tên đăng nhập và mật khẩu và dùng những thông tin này để đăng nhập vào diễn đàn mà bạn vừa đăng ký lúc này là công việc của Session, nó sẽ lưu lại dữ liệu của bạn thành một tập tin chứa những dữ liệu mà bạn cung cấp để lưu trữ.


Không phải tất cả các thông tin đều được lưu vào session, bạn có thể quyết định nên lưu những thông tin nào. Thường thì Session chỉ lưu nhưng dữ liệu tạm thời như là sản phẩm bạn thêm vào giỏ hàng nhưng chưa thanh toán, những feedback được lưu dưới dạng bản nháp.

Những dữ liệu còn lại sẽ được lưu trong cơ sở dữ liệu để dễ dàng truy xuất. Như vậy  là chúng ta đã hiểu session là gì?, dưới đây chúng ta cùng tìm hiểu cách phân biệt session trên các trình duyệt khác nhau như thế nào?
 

Trong bài viết ngày hôm nay Thiết kế website bán hàng giá rẻ vietadsgroup.vn sẽ cùng các bạn tìm hiểu Session là gì? Giúp bạn có thể hiểu về Session một cách đơn giản nhất. Làm thế nào sử dụng Session hiệu quả trong lập trình web.
 


Session Là Gì? Tìm Hiểu Về Session Là Gì?

Session Là Gì? Tìm Hiểu Về Session Là Gì?, Bản quyền truy cập link xem bài viết: https://vietadsgroup.vn/session-la-gi-tim-hieu-ve-session-la-gi.html



Hình 1: Session là gì? 
 

Tại sao lại cần dùng đến Session?


Thời đại công nghệ ngày nay giúp chúng ta rất nhiều trong công việc và để làm được việc đó thì ta phải có sự giao tiếp với máy chủ của website thông qua hàng loạt những giao thức hay cầu nối ở trên mạng.

Nhưng có một vấn đề xảy ra ở đây là làm thế nào để webserver phân biệt được bạn với những người khác. Dưới đây là cách mà máy chủ phân biệt bạn với phần còn lại của thế giới.
 

  • Máy chủ nhận dạng được các máy tính khác nhau, nghĩa là lượt truy cập của bạn gửi tới máy chủ thì không thể lẫn sang của người khác được.
  • Lưu nhưng sản phẩm mà bạn chọn mua trên website vào giỏ hàng.

Để làm được những việc trên thì khái niệm Session được sinh ra.

 


Session Là Gì? Tìm Hiểu Về Session Là Gì?

Session Là Gì? Tìm Hiểu Về Session Là Gì?, Bản quyền truy cập link xem bài viết: https://vietadsgroup.vn/session-la-gi-tim-hieu-ve-session-la-gi.html



Hình 2: Tại sao lại cần dùng đến Session?
 

Phân biệt Session trên các trình duyệt khác nhau


Để phân biệt Session nào là của bạn. Session nào là của người dùng khác thì chúng ta sẽ sử dụng Cookie. Khi Session của bạn được khởi tạo và lưu tạm thời thì ngay lúc này một Cookie sẽ được tạo ra tướng ứng. Cookie là mẩu data nhỏ được trình duyệt tạo ra khi bạn duyệt web giúp lưu thông tin của bạn phía Client.
 

Chính vì thế Cookie cũng khá quan trọng vì nó giúp người quản trị mạng phân biệt các Session khác nhau trên những trình duyệt khác nhau. Cứ mỗi một Session được sinh ra thì sẽ có một Cookie tương ứng với nó. Ở một vài trường hợp thì Cookie được khởi tạo mà không yêu cầu một Session tương ứng.
 


Session Là Gì? Tìm Hiểu Về Session Là Gì?

Session Là Gì? Tìm Hiểu Về Session Là Gì?, Bản quyền truy cập link xem bài viết: https://vietadsgroup.vn/session-la-gi-tim-hieu-ve-session-la-gi.html



Hình 3: Phân biệt Session trên các trình duyệt khác nhau
 

Lời kết: Session được sử dụng trong các chức năng chính như là đăng nhập và đăng xuất trên trang quản trị, lưu phiên làm việc của bạn trên website mà bạn đang xem. Để hiểu đơn giản thì Session dùng để lưu lại data của người dùng và được lưu thành một tập tin trên server. 



Trân trọng! Cảm ơn bạn đã luôn theo dõi các bài viết trên Website VietAdsGroup.Vn của công ty chúng tôi!

Quay lại danh mục "Hỏi đáp là gì" Quay lại trang chủ




  • VietAds

    "VietAds gửi lời cảm ơn tới quý khách hàng đã luôn tin dùng dịch vụ quảng cáo trực tuyến hiệu quả suốt chặng đường 9 năm vừa qua! - Đăng nhập"

  • CÔNG TY CỔ PHẦN TRỰC TUYẾN VIỆT ADS



Bài viết xem nhiều cùng chuyên mục
Bài viết mới nhất cùng chuyên mục